Wrong Size Option



When renting out a dumpster, one of one of the most common mistakes to prevent is choosing the wrong size. It's important to analyze your demands accurately to guarantee you choose a dumpster that can suit all your waste. Selecting a size that's as well little may lead to overflow, extra fees, or the requirement to rent out another dumpster.

On the other hand, picking a dimension that's also huge can cause lost money on unused area. To avoid this blunder, very carefully approximate the amount of particles you'll have and discuss your task details with the rental firm. They can supply guidance on the suitable size based on your requirements.

Overwhelming the Dumpster



To guarantee a smooth waste disposal procedure when renting a dumpster, it's important to be conscious of overwhelming the container. Overloading a dumpster can result in a series of concerns that might not just trouble you yet additionally lead to extra costs or delays in waste elimination.



When you exceed the weight restriction or load the dumpster past its capability, it ends up being difficult for the rental firm to safely deliver and clear it. This can present safety and security threats to the motorists and others when driving.

Additionally, straining can create damage to your residential property or the location where the dumpster is positioned. Too much weight can tax surfaces like driveways or car park, causing fractures or indentations.

It can additionally result in particles spilling out during transportation, producing a mess and possibly causing harm to the atmosphere.

Violating Prohibited Products



Avoiding overloading the dumpster is simply one aspect of accountable garbage disposal; nonetheless, an additional essential factor to consider is sticking to the checklist of prohibited things. Violating the restrictions on what can and can't be taken care of in the dumpster can lead to serious consequences.

Unsafe products such as batteries, chemicals, paints, and oils are usually banned from dumpsters because of ecological issues. These things can contaminate dirt and water resources if not taken care of correctly. In addition, appliances, electronic devices, tires, and mattresses are often restricted due to their size and the specialized reusing processes they call for.

Breaching these rules can cause penalties, penalties, and also hold-ups in your waste removal procedure. It's critical to meticulously evaluate the listing of restricted items given by your dumpster rental firm and make different plans for taking care of them.
